Error Codes

Quickly identify scooter issues and find the right solutions with our error code guide.

Error 01: Rear Motor Hall Sensor Error

Error Detail

After powering on the scooter, Error 01 appears on the dashboard, indicating a rear motor hall sensor or motor signal problem.

Solution

Check the rear motor connection:

  • Make sure the motor cable is securely connected.
  • Check whether the motor cable or connector is damaged.
  • If the problem remains, the motor or controller may need to be inspected or replaced.
Error 02: Throttle Error

Error Detail

After powering on the scooter, Error 02 appears on the dashboard, indicating a throttle signal or throttle connection issue.

Solution

Check the throttle system:

  • Make sure the throttle returns to its original position and is not stuck.
  • Check whether the throttle cable is properly connected.
  • If the issue continues, the throttle may need to be replaced.
Error 03: Controller Error

Error Detail

Error 03 indicates a controller malfunction or abnormal controller operation.

Solution

Check the controller:

  • Inspect the controller cable connections.
  • Make sure all connectors are properly plugged in.
  • If the problem persists, the controller may need to be replaced.
Error 04: Brake Sensor Error

Error Detail

Error 04 appears when the scooter detects an abnormal brake signal.

Solution

Check the brake system:

  • Make sure the brake lever is fully released.
  • Check the brake sensor cable connection.
  • If the error remains, inspect the brake sensor or controller.
Error 05: Low Voltage Protection

Error Detail

Error 05 indicates that the battery voltage is too low or the battery protection system has been activated.

Solution

Check the battery system:

  • Fully charge the scooter before riding again.
  • Check whether the charger and charging port work properly.
  • If the voltage remains abnormal, the battery or BMS may need inspection.
Error 06: Display Communication Error

Error Detail

Error 06 appears when the display cannot communicate properly with the controller.

Solution

Check the communication connection:

  • Check the cable connection between the display and controller.
  • Make sure the connectors are fully inserted.
  • Replace the communication cable if it is damaged.
Error 07: Controller Communication Error

Error Detail

Error 07 indicates that the controller is unable to receive data from the display.

Solution

Check the communication system:

  • Inspect the display and controller connections.
  • Check whether the communication cable is damaged.
  • If the issue continues, the display or controller may need replacement.
Error 09: Overheating Protection

Error Detail

Error 09 appears when the controller temperature becomes too high and the protection system is activated.

Solution

Allow the scooter to cool down:

  • Stop riding and wait until the temperature returns to normal.
  • Avoid continuous high-load riding or steep climbs.
  • If the error appears frequently, check the controller.
Error 11: Front Motor Hall Sensor Error

Error Detail

After powering on the scooter, Error 11 appears on the dashboard, indicating a front motor hall sensor or motor signal problem.

Solution

Check the front motor connection:

  • Make sure the motor cable is securely connected.
  • Check whether the motor cable or connector is damaged.
  • If the problem remains, the motor or controller may need to be inspected.
